As for your LTD...usually insurance for a company (assuming that is what this is) is handled through a third party administrator (not your employer). In most cases...if your doctor has cleared you to go back to work...the insurance company will not pay you benefits despite what your boss might think. You should check your LTD policy and if it is not clear call your benefits provider (or HR) and ask how things work. Keep it fairly general...i.e. "If/when my doctor clears me to go back to work if I don't feel ready can I still get LTD benefits"...don't let them know your doctor has already cleared you as you may be able to get him/her to change that if you are not ready. You may find you don't have a choice but to go back to work. You may also want to check you policy for waiting periods should you have a relapse...some policies are written such that if you have a relapse within a certain time frame the waiting period does not apply again.
